标签: search vim
我想在VIM中的一堆文件中搜索一些字符串(正则表达式)。我希望输出看起来像Emacs中的'occurrence'。即打开一个单独的缓冲区,列出与搜索匹配的行,如果将光标移动到该行并按下Return键,将打开该文件。
答案 0 :(得分:2)
我通常使用:grep pattern *.ext,但有不同的方法。完全解释http://vim.wikia.com/wiki/Find_in_files_within_Vim
:grep pattern *.ext
答案 1 :(得分:1)
我编写了几个包装的插件:vimgrep等,以使结果更容易导航,显示上下文等。
要搜索打开/列出的缓冲区,有Buffersaurus。
要搜索文件系统,有Filesearch。
答案 2 :(得分:1)
Vim有一个类似的插件:http://www.vim.org/scripts/script.php?script_id=2262